AC/DC Live Performance of Classic Hits at Greensboro Coliseum Concert

Venue: Greensboro Coliseum Location: Greensboro, North Carolina, United States Date: August 27, 2016

In August 2016, AC/DC delivered an electrifying performance at the Greensboro Coliseum, part of their 'Rock or Bust' World Tour. The tour supported their album "Rock or Bust," released in late 2014, which marked a significant moment for the band as it was their first without the late Malcolm Young, who took a step back due to health issues. Featuring hits like "Play Ball" and "Rock or Bust," the album continued AC/DC's legacy of hard-hitting rock. Interestingly, the band faced some significant challenges during this tour, including the departure of longtime vocalist Brian Johnson due to hearing problems, leading to Axl Rose momentarily stepping in. This added an unexpected twist to their live performances. Despite these hurdles, the spirit and energy of AC/DC remained intact, as captured in this memorable Greensboro show.
